Web16 aug. 2024 · If you were to not renew early and stayed at 3%, your interest payments over the next six months will be $5,300. If you renew early at 2.5%, your interest payments over the next six months will be around $4,500. In this case, renewing early to take advantage of a 0.50% lower mortgage rate for six months will save you $800. Web20 sep. 2024 · You can commit to a new term 120 days before your term matures. So, you may want to consider evaluating your current situation, interest rates and book a discussion with your banker roughly 150 days before your mortgage matures. That will give you plenty of time to consider your options, and lock in the mortgage term that works for you.
